Тёмные времена приходят. Качнула прогу одну, написана на Цэшарпе, Windows онли, все дела. А она хочет какой-то «.NET». При чём на машине стоит .Net Framework 4.7, но оно хочет что-то другое. Открывается броузер, а там – скачка какого-то «.NET 5», типа, кроссплатформенного и модного. Где-то поблизости – скачка «Windows only» «.Net Framework 4.7», тобишь, разные продукты. Окей. Качаю, ставится, в списке установленных программ не появляется. Гуд. Запускаю прогу. Появляется нечто страшненькое, кривенькое, похожее на Gtk прогу с отвалившимися темами, только ещё страшнее. Менюшки нарисованы, контролы нарисованы, системная цветовая схема не соблюдается, шрифты с потолка, даже Web Browser Control, который не может быть нарисован, впилен по-хитрому. И тут же сообщение об ошибке от броузерного контрола, что он не может что-то найти. И путь к файлу в сообщении об ошибке с UTF-8 символами, впендюренными как ANSI. Закрыла, написала автору. Короче, я не понимаю, как можно было умудриться написать нативную виндовую прогу и собрать почти весь список «фич», которые так радуют в Windows билдах модных «кроссплатформенных» прог, авторы которых имеют смутное представление о том, как работает сама Windows.
18 Mar
2021
Можно название программы? Давно хотел протестировать.NET Framework 5 (в первую очередь установку и обновление), но что-то не видел программ с ним написанных.
https://github.com/LukeEmmet/GemiNaut
Спасибо.
Эксперимент показал, что запущенные программы, использующие .Net Framework 5, при обновлении закрываются нафиг. В этом плане предыдущие версии, которые тихо-мирно хотели перезагрузки, как-то дружелюбнее были.
Это .Sparta!